HYDERABAD: Chairman and Lok Sabha MP, Parliament Standing Committee on Defence (PSCOD), Jual Oram has assured to a two-member delegation of Federation of North Eastern Colonies of Secunderabad to resolve the closure of 21 civilian roads in Secunderabad Cantonment.
PSCOD team arrived Secunderabad Cantonment as part of study the civic issues, on Thursday.
The FNECS members gave a representation, to Jual Oram, urging to reopen the 21 roads which were closed for the past 6 years.

"Chairman told us that the Defence Ministry had already issued orders to reopen the civilian roads and accordingly opened in all the Cantonments. He said that he will discuss it with 'Local Military Authority' (LMA) regarding the road closure issue pertaining to In Secunderab Cantonment," secretary of FNECS, C S Chandra Sekhar who met the PSCOD chairman, told TOI.
Meanwhile, a delegation of All Cantonments Citizens Welfare Association, led by general secretary, Jeteender Surana, gave a 20-page representation on new CLAR Rules-2021 and adverse effect which showing on old grant bungalows, in Secunderabad Cantonment.
Later, the PSCOD team visited Bolarum Hospital and Karkhana pumping station and reviewed the solar power system.
